Output 63fb0e4126f3fc038e9ebf4b9a487815412e1115949ce15aa3ca011a70382424:0

value
10528693
script pubkey
OP_0 OP_PUSHBYTES_20 d5fd450f2e0d3f10e6b29a81079a9703442dbd80
address
bc1q6h752rewp5l3pe4jn2qs0x5hqdzzm0vqj8l2kh
transaction
63fb0e4126f3fc038e9ebf4b9a487815412e1115949ce15aa3ca011a70382424
confirmations
260344
spent
true